Amen Thompson secures his future with the Rockets with a $208 million contract

1 Min Read

Amen Thompson has secured his long-term future with the Houston Rockets after agreeing to a five-year, $208 million contract extension, reinforcing his status as one of the franchise’s most important young players. The deal will keep Thompson in Houston through the 2031-32 NBA season and includes a 10% trade kicker.

The 23-year-old guard was selected by the Rockets with the fourth overall pick in the 2023 NBA Draft and has steadily improved during his first three seasons. His development reached another level in the 2025-26 campaign, when he averaged 18.3 points, 7.8 rebounds, 5.3 assists and 1.5 steals per game while leading the NBA in minutes played.

Thompson has also established himself as one of Houston’s strongest defensive players, giving the team versatility on both ends of the court. His ability to play multiple guard positions became especially valuable last season.

Why did the Rockets make such a significant investment in Thompson?

Houston sees his defensive impact, athleticism and continued offensive development as key elements of its long-term plans.

The extension also strengthens the Rockets’ young core alongside Alperen Şengün, Jabari Smith Jr. and Tari Eason, giving the franchise a foundation to compete for years to come.
